We have had more snow this winter than any winter in recent memory so I decided to make some snowman cupcakes. They were really quick and easy to make and I think they turned out pretty cute.
Make some cupcakes using any recipe you want. I almost always use a mix because if I am going to make something from scratch it is going to be the frosting. Go here for my buttercream frosting recipe. Frost the cupcakes and then dunk them in some Wilton's white sparkling sugar. This gives the effect of snow. Place regular chocolate chips for the eyes and mini chocolate chips for the mouth. Cut an orange gumdrop in half and then cut like pie pieces to get the nose.
I love how each one seems to have its own personality!
